Haha this is true. It reminds me of when Bootstrap first showed up on the scene. Now that version of it looks laughably outdated, but it suddenly meant you could no longer judge if something was legit by whether it looked kinda good. It took someone with an eye for detail to make things look good and everyone had components that rendered as grey box if they weren't careful.

So you make the beautiful splash page to show you can. But then suddenly it became trivial. No longer a useful signal.

Perhaps language is like that. Once you could not do it without also being smart. Now (in the era of modern education and literacy) it is within reach of many (perhaps all), so even the most stupid of sentences can be rendered poetic.
